ABOUT THE ROLE

Reporting to the Chief Information Officer, the Director IT Operations & Cybersecurity will be responsible for the day-to-day operations, delivery of IT services and cybersecurity across AMSA. In addition to the day-to-day operations, the role is responsible for driving the transformation, modernisation and continuous improvement of core IT capabilities covering service desk, infrastructure, cloud, networks, IT procurement, IT contract management, end user compute and cybersecurity.

This position is part of the IT leadership team and is a critical business-facing role that has a strong focus on continuously improving the employee experience.

You will be responsible for:

  • Leading the IT Operations and Cybersecurity team which includes core IT capabilities covering service desk, infrastructure, cloud, networks, end user compute, cybersecurity, projects/programs, IT procurement and IT contract management.
  • Oversee end-to-end IT service delivery processes, ensuring effective and efficient IT operations and services are delivered across AMSA in line with any agreed SLAs and business expectations.
  • Lead AMSA’s end-to-end cybersecurity capability from strategy development through to day-to-day security operations.
  • Define and implements a service delivery and sourcing model that reflects the regional nature of AMSA’s organisation.
  • Working with your team, other areas of AMSA and outsourced providers, continuously improve the operations, services, processes and control environment with a mindset of uplifting the employee experience.
  • Direct the delivery of projects and programs that enhance and transform the capabilities within the scope of responsibilities.
  • Ensure AMSA’s IT assets have robust lifecycle management plans in place that maintain the currency, security, performance and supportability of core infrastructure and end user devices.
  • Establish and maintain service catalogues and service level agreements.
  • Provide IT security advice to IT leadership, IT staff and business stakeholders.
  • Define and implement a set of IT security controls, processes and tools to protect the integrity of AMSA’s operations, customer information and underpinning systems and data.
  • Ensure AMSA’s IT Operations and cybersecurity comply with relevant Australian Government regulations and standards.
  • Maintain a security operations centre capability to monitor, prevent, detect, investigate and respond to cyber threats and incidents.
  • Define, implement and maintain a cybersecurity assurance framework to address 3rd party risk.
  • Ensure effective capacity planning is in place to factor in organic growth and change delivered through projects.
  • Develop, maintain and execute strategies, roadmaps and plans to transform and modernise the core IT capabilities and cybersecurity of AMSA, including the broad adoption of cloud based capabilities.
  • Ensure the availability and recoverability of core IT and cybersecurity capabilities are in line with agreed SLAs and standards.
  • Lead and Chair AMSA’s Change Advisory Board.
  • Maintain and enhance AMSA’s Disaster Recovery Plan and associated technologies and solution.
  • Ensure effective cybersecurity controls are implemented across AMSA’s infrastructure, cloud, network and end user devices.
  • Ensure effective and efficient processes are in place to manage IT procurement and contract management, while fulfilling your obligations with respect to procurement policies at AMSA and within government.
  • Actively manage key vendors and outsource partners to maximise value and ensure delivery is in line with contractual obligations and performance metrics.
  • Collaborate continuously with members of the IT leadership team to maintain alignment across teams.
  • Manage the budget and resources associated with the capabilities within IT operations and service delivery.
  • Lead, mentor and manage a team of IT professional and support the personal development of your team members through development plans and training.
  • Commit to the AMSA Code of Conduct and Values

ABOUT AMSA

The Australian Maritime Safety Authority (AMSA) is responsible for the safety of international shipping and domestic commercial vessels, protection of the environment from ship sourced pollution and search and rescue nationally.
